
The Best Language to Teach Your Dog: A Comprehensive Guide
Introduction
When it comes to training your dog, one of the most common questions pet owners ask is, ‘What is the best language to teach dogs?’ While there is no one-size-fits-all answer, this guide aims to provide you with the insights needed to make an informed decision.
Understanding Your Dog’s Learning Style
Dogs don’t understand human languages the way we do. Instead, they respond to tone, consistency, and body language. Whether you choose to use English, Spanish, or even a made-up language, the key is to be consistent with your commands and rewards.
Popular Languages for Dog Training
Many professional dog trainers use German, especially for working dogs like police or service dogs. The clear and concise nature of German commands can be easier for dogs to understand. English is another popular choice, particularly for pet owners in English-speaking countries. Some even opt for hand signals in combination with verbal commands for better control and clarity.
Key Factors to Consider
When deciding on the best language to teach your dog, consider factors such as your comfort level with the language and the dog’s existing familiarity with certain sounds or words. Consistency and positive reinforcement are more critical than the specific language you choose.
Conclusion
Ultimately, the best language to teach dogs is the one that you and your dog can consistently and effectively use. Focus on being clear, consistent, and positive in your training approach, and you’ll find success regardless of the language you choose.
